summ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orA. Wilcox <AWilcox@Wilcox-Tech.com>2020-01-09 06:22:25 +0000
committerA. Wilcox <AWilcox@Wilcox-Tech.com>2020-01-09 06:22:25 +0000
commitfc973aed71950a37b43cd006a9f62b8c23373915 (patch)
tree61d1a9146d366e978d52e834af7ddc3f9d8015e5
parent73a0ca55d8be33cce8dde0c35e4273c9bbd6a01e (diff)
downloadpackages-fc973aed71950a37b43cd006a9f62b8c23373915.tar.gz
packages-fc973aed71950a37b43cd006a9f62b8c23373915.tar.bz2
packages-fc973aed71950a37b43cd006a9f62b8c23373915.tar.xz
packages-fc973aed71950a37b43cd006a9f62b8c23373915.zip
user/*: Modernise / fix syntax / deps
-rw-r--r--user/java-cacerts/APKBUILD2
-rw-r--r--user/kacst_fonts/APKBUILD3
-rw-r--r--user/kdiagram/APKBUILD5
-rw-r--r--user/keepassxc/APKBUILD20
-rw-r--r--user/keybinder-3.0/APKBUILD4
-rw-r--r--user/keychain/APKBUILD6
6 files changed, 11 insertions, 29 deletions
diff --git a/user/java-cacerts/APKBUILD b/user/java-cacerts/APKBUILD
index b096f7795..c8d2dc7e6 100644
--- a/user/java-cacerts/APKBUILD
+++ b/user/java-cacerts/APKBUILD
@@ -11,11 +11,9 @@ depends="p11-kit p11-kit-trust ca-certificates"
makedepends=""
subpackages=""
source="java-cacerts"
-
builddir="$srcdir"
package() {
- cd "$builddir"
install -D -m755 "$srcdir"/java-cacerts \
"$pkgdir"/etc/ca-certificates/update.d/java-cacerts
mkdir -p "$pkgdir"/etc/ssl/certs/java
diff --git a/user/kacst_fonts/APKBUILD b/user/kacst_fonts/APKBUILD
index c933369c9..e54b7c35f 100644
--- a/user/kacst_fonts/APKBUILD
+++ b/user/kacst_fonts/APKBUILD
@@ -15,8 +15,7 @@ source="https://downloads.sourceforge.net/arabeyes/${pkgname}_$pkgver.tar.bz2"
builddir="$srcdir"/KacstArabicFonts-$pkgver
package() {
- cd "$builddir"
- install -m644 -Dt "$pkgdir"/usr/share/fonts/X11/TTF/ *.ttf
+ install -m644 -Dt "$pkgdir"/usr/share/fonts/X11/TTF/ "$builddir"/*.ttf
}
sha512sums="9db8181a4b9db18f648628c10c4c1228aa38186f7ea414887e66fa430ce441b0d0130dd81955ae664558edd46653a290e053b8b126ce4ff7b6e9e1a7169ba4a8 kacst_fonts_2.0.tar.bz2"
diff --git a/user/kdiagram/APKBUILD b/user/kdiagram/APKBUILD
index 3896e76c4..5c5b7e882 100644
--- a/user/kdiagram/APKBUILD
+++ b/user/kdiagram/APKBUILD
@@ -15,7 +15,6 @@ subpackages="$pkgname-dev $pkgname-lang"
source="https://download.kde.org/stable/kdiagram/$pkgver/kdiagram-$pkgver.tar.xz"
build() {
- cd "$builddir"
if [ "$CBUILD" != "$CHOST" ]; then
CMAKE_CROSSOPTS="-DCMAKE_SYSTEM_NAME=Linux -DCMAKE_HOST_SYSTEM_NAME=Linux"
fi
@@ -26,17 +25,15 @@ build() {
-DCMAKE_BUILD_TYPE=RelWithDebugInfo \
-DCMAKE_CXX_FLAGS="$CXXFLAGS" \
-DCMAKE_C_FLAGS="$CFLAGS" \
- ${CMAKE_CROSSOPTS}
+ ${CMAKE_CROSSOPTS} .
make
}
check() {
- cd "$builddir"
CTEST_OUTPUT_ON_FAILURE=TRUE ctest
}
package() {
- cd "$builddir"
make DESTDIR="$pkgdir" install
}
diff --git a/user/keepassxc/APKBUILD b/user/keepassxc/APKBUILD
index 2e58efa7f..739ee75db 100644
--- a/user/keepassxc/APKBUILD
+++ b/user/keepassxc/APKBUILD
@@ -14,27 +14,21 @@ makedepends="argon2-dev cmake libgcrypt-dev libqrencode-dev libsodium-dev
subpackages="$pkgname-doc"
source="https://github.com/keepassxreboot/$pkgname/releases/download/$pkgver/$pkgname-$pkgver-src.tar.xz"
-prepare() {
- default_prepare
- mkdir build
-}
-
build() {
- cd "$builddir/build"
- cmake -DCMAKE_INSTALL_PREFIX=/usr \
+ cmake \
+ -DCMAKE_INSTALL_PREFIX=/usr \
-DCMAKE_INSTALL_LIBDIR=/usr/lib \
- -DCMAKE_BUILD_TYPE=RelWithDebInfo ..
- make
+ -DCMAKE_BUILD_TYPE=RelWithDebInfo \
+ -Bbuild
+ make -C build
}
check() {
- cd "$builddir/build"
- make test
+ make -C build test
}
package() {
- cd "$builddir/build"
- make DESTDIR="$pkgdir" install
+ make DESTDIR="$pkgdir" -C build install
}
sha512sums="893f1d18ab8051143d29c568ba87adcc42a13d28d0c3a7af04396cd91d6724f8a98d76d2e20ca15138c4642ec060d48b9e957857251f3a0df6066af08cd0765d keepassxc-2.4.3-src.tar.xz"
diff --git a/user/keybinder-3.0/APKBUILD b/user/keybinder-3.0/APKBUILD
index 54c82d864..63d1a84ca 100644
--- a/user/keybinder-3.0/APKBUILD
+++ b/user/keybinder-3.0/APKBUILD
@@ -7,12 +7,12 @@ pkgdesc="GTK+ library for managing global keybindings"
url="https://github.com/kupferlauncher/keybinder"
arch="all"
license="Public-Domain AND MIT"
+depends=""
makedepends="gtk+3.0-dev vala gobject-introspection-dev"
subpackages="$pkgname-dev $pkgname-doc"
source="https://github.com/kupferlauncher/keybinder/releases/download/keybinder-3.0-v$pkgver/keybinder-3.0-$pkgver.tar.gz"
build() {
- cd "$builddir"
./configure \
--build=$CBUILD \
--host=$CHOST \
@@ -24,12 +24,10 @@ build() {
}
check() {
- cd "$builddir"
make check
}
package() {
- cd "$builddir"
make DESTDIR="$pkgdir" install
}
diff --git a/user/keychain/APKBUILD b/user/keychain/APKBUILD
index e3dc1306b..114843930 100644
--- a/user/keychain/APKBUILD
+++ b/user/keychain/APKBUILD
@@ -6,22 +6,18 @@ pkgrel=0
pkgdesc="Agent manager for OpenSSH and GnuPG"
url="https://funtoo.org/Keychain"
arch="noarch"
-options="!check" # no tests
+options="!check" # No test suite.
license="GPL-2.0-only"
depends=""
makedepends="perl"
-install=""
subpackages="$pkgname-doc"
source="$pkgname-$pkgver.tar.gz::https://github.com/funtoo/$pkgname/archive/$pkgver.tar.gz"
-builddir="$srcdir/$pkgname-$pkgver"
build() {
- cd "$builddir"
make
}
package() {
- cd "$builddir"
install -Dm755 "./${pkgname}" "${pkgdir}/usr/bin/${pkgname}"
install -Dm644 "./${pkgname}.1" "${pkgdir}/usr/share/man/man1/${pkgname}.1"
}